Common Elder Law Legal Issues in Huntington

Elder Law encompasses a variety of legal topics that primarily affect seniors and their families. Some of the most common issues faced by residents in Huntington include:

  1. Medicaid Planning: Many seniors struggle with the high costs of healthcare. Navigating Medicaid eligibility and benefits can be complicated, making it essential to seek legal advice for proper planning and asset protection.

  2. Estate Planning: Ensuring that one’s assets are distributed according to their wishes is crucial. This often involves drafting wills, trusts, and other estate planning documents to minimize taxes and avoid probate.

  3. Guardianship: As individuals age, they may lose the capacity to make decisions about their healthcare and finances. Establishing guardianship can ensure that a trusted individual is appointed to make those decisions on their behalf.

  4. Long-Term Care Issues: Many families face difficult choices regarding long-term care, whether in-home care or nursing facilities. Legal assistance can help families understand their options and the implications of each choice.

  5. Elder Abuse: Unfortunately, elder abuse can occur in various forms, including financial exploitation. Legal representation is crucial in advocating for the rights and safety of older individuals.

Typical Lawyer Fees in Huntington

When seeking legal assistance in Elder Law, the cost can vary significantly based on the complexity of the case and the lawyer’s experience. In Huntington, the typical fees range from $250 to $400 per hour. Some attorneys may offer flat fees for services such as preparing a will or handling Medicaid applications, which can range from $1,000 to $3,500 depending on the complexity of the estate. It's crucial to discuss fees upfront and understand the billing structure before hiring a lawyer.
